After adding up all the gutter parts and pieces, I figured out you can just price the gutter itself, multiply by four and be pretty close.

$56 - 7 pcs gutter - 70’ plus 10.5” end caps with drop, for each end(4) plus seams will be close enough for 36’ tunnel
$72 - 48 gutter hanger - (50 pk) Hanger every 24” or 18” for snow load areas and we have snow and ice.
$50 - 6 gutter connectors
$50 - ends with downspout drops

After tax, $250 (so much for $50 worth of gutter)

They say a downspout drop every 40 foot and going by that’ I’d need two, one for each 36’ side but since I want the middle to be the high point, I need four. I’ll be able to catch a heavier rain without overflowing.

I don’t need any downspouts because the gutter won’t be much higher than a tank is tall.
